Junior Field Engineer -IT/Networks (Enhanced DBS) (Contract)

Location: London Country: UK Rate: £135 per day (outside IR35)
 

Junior IT Field Engineer Contractor - Immediate Start Available

  • Duration: 3 months Contract
  • Travel (London, Essex, Thames Valley
  • Rate: £135 per day
  • Outside IR35
  • Enhanced DBS required

Rate: £135 per day Travel Required:

London, Essex, Thames Valley Enhanced DBS required (within the last 12 months)

We're looking for an eager Junior Field Engineer with some IT know how to join us on a contract basis, with potential for extension.

About the Role:

As a Junior Engineer, you'll work independently or alongside our Lead Engineer on various technical tasks, including:

  • Installing network and Point of Sale (PoS) equipment.
  • Executing data cabling projects.
  • Setting up VoIP systems.
  • Handling desktop installations and moves.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Efficiently install and configure IT and network systems.
  • Troubleshoot and resolve any issues during installation.
  • Ensure all work meets high standards and is completed within scheduled timeframes.

Skills and Experience:

  • Hands-on installation skills.
  • Some IT and networking experience preferred but not required.
  • Strong problem-solving abilities and practical thinking.
  • Must have a valid driving license and access to a car.

Contract Details:

  • Flexible working hours, typically 2-3 days per week.
  • Work will primarily occur during mornings, afternoons, or evenings, as per client needs.
  • This is an Outside IR35 contract, providing flexibility in managing your tax and National Insurance contributions.
